The project involved the renovation of the existing eighteenth
century farmhouse and headquarters building, both of which are now
serving as staff offices, and the construction of a steel-framed
environmental center. The construction incorporated "green"
building materials including recycled steel, drywall, and flooring
and green-certified wood framing and siding. In addition to managing
the construction Wright-Ryan oversaw the incorporation of hundreds
of thousands of dollars worth of donated goods and services.
